Job description

The USSS CIO is seeking a skilled COMSEC Account Manager to ensure the security and integrity of all classified communications systems, Key Management Infrastructure (KMI), and associated equipment. In this role, you will assist the USSS in developing, advising, and maintaining KMI systems, COMSEC management, and associated equipment.
Responsibilities: Manage and safeguard COMSEC materials and equipment:

  • Perform corrective and preventive maintenance on COMSEC equipment, including Key Management Infrastructure (KMI) baseline configurations.
  • Account for, track, and store classified equipment and materials according to NSA and USSS security protocols.
  • Perform key management tasks, including generating, loading, and distributing keying material.
  • Oversee secure equipment installation, configuration, and maintenance.
  • Conduct regular inspections and audits to ensure compliance with security policies.
  • Store, prepare, package, and deploy COMSEC equipment for use throughout the Secret Service.

Provide technical support and expertise:

  • Advise CIO COMM and USSS personnel on COMSEC best practices and procedures.
  • Issuing tokens and activating accounts on the secure network.
  • Research and evaluate new COMSEC technologies and solutions.
  • Install software patches on systems to ensure compliance with national policy.
  • Perform software upgrades on viper phones to enhance phone operability and security.
  • Develop and deliver COMSEC training and awareness programs.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ve COMSEC-related issues. Provide Tier 3 support to agents nationwide to ensure secure communication.

Maintain accurate documentation and records:

  • Control classified documents, securing, tracking, accounting, and disposing of classified documents.
  • Prepare and submit reports on COMSEC activities and inventory.
  • Maintain documentation of all COMSEC procedures and policies.
  • Manage and update engineering documents and configuration management records.
  • Participate in special projects and initiatives:
  • Assist with Continuity of Operations (COOP) and Continuity of Government (COG) testing for classified systems.
  • Assist with surveys and design of Sensitive Compartmental Information Facilities (SCIFs).
  • Contribute to the development and implementation of secure telephone/device systems.

Additional duties:

  • Ensure compliance with all USSS/DHS security procedures and regulations.
  • Propose network policies and procedures related to COMSEC access and security.
  • Track secure asset replacements, upgrades, and troubleshoot issues.
Requirements
  • NSA-sponsored COMSEC Custodian training (e.g., CS-140, IN-112, ND-112, IAEC-2112).
  • Familiarity with NSA and USSS security protocols and procedures.
  • Experience with classified equipment and systems listed in the SOW.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and Visio software.
  • Excellent communication, interpersonal, and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
Minimum Requirements
  • Minimum of 4 years of experience as a COMSEC Custodian.
  • Advanced knowledge of secure voice, secure wireless, and secure radio telecommunications.
  • Security clearance: Top Secret with SCI.
